Server Setup Details

  • Hostnames: news.usenetexpress.com, news-eu.usenetexpress.com
  • Regions: North America + Europe
  • Ports listed in support docs: 563, 443, 119, 80

Why Connections Matter Here

UsenetExpress benefits from its high connection tiers for users pushing very fast WAN links. Combined with strong threading in SABnzbd/NZBGet, it can sustain high throughput in heavy queue scenarios.
